This Monday two of ‘Wood’s’ promising young talents Charlie Hunter and Ruddock Yala travel to Bangor, Wales to play for the English College’s FA against the Welsh College’s FA.

Charlie and Ruddock both featured in the English College side that played the Welsh Schoolboys in January, and ‘Wood’s’ players gave good accounts of themselves.

The match on Monday evening is the ECFA’s last warm up game before travelling to Italy in March, to take part in a European International tournament, where the boys are likely to play against the likes of Romania, Slovenia, Slovakia and of course Italy.

The youngsters join the production line of young Boreham Wood academy players who have gone on to represent England at either College or Schoolboy level. Previous players to represent their country at College or Schoolboy level include Jon Clements, Jordan Lawal, Jay Brett, Bradley Fraser and Lee Close.

‘Wood’s’ PASE Academy over the last decade has gone from strength to strength and can now boast that they have produced 100+ players who have featured at Ryman Premier level or beyond (including Pelly Ruddock who was sold to West Ham United earlier this season), 100+ players who have gone on to play in the non-league pyramid, as well as winning 2 National titles over the past 5 seasons (Our Under 19’s are reigning ECFA National Cup Champions).
